WebApr 28, 2024 · A common way to achieve this is holding the Ctrl button and scrolling up or down with your mouse—this works in Microsoft Edge, Chrome, Firefox, Word and most other word processors, and even Windows Explorer. Ctrl-0 will return the zoom to its default level. Check the View menu in most programs to see if it offers scaling options. Check the App's Settings If you have noticed the Minimize, Maximize, and Close buttons together with the title bar are missing when using a specific app, take a look at the app interface settings. If you didn't find anything unusual, try to revert them to default. Also, make sure you are not using that app in full-screen mode.

WebTo maximize a window, grab the titlebar and drag it to the top of the screen, or just double-click the titlebar. To maximize a window using the keyboard, hold down the Super key and press ↑, or press Alt + F10. To restore a window to its unmaximized size, drag it away from the edges of the screen.
